THE UE MISSION STATEMENT
Imploring the aid of Divine Providence, the University of the East dedicates itself to the service of youth, country and God, and declares adherence to academic freedom, progressive instruction, creative scholarship, goodwill among nations and constructive educational leadership.
Inspired and sustained by a deep sense of dedication and a compelling yearning for relevance, the University of the East hereby declares as its goal and addresses itself to the development of a just, progressive and humane society.
THE UE & CAS VISION STATEMENT
As a private non-sectarian institution of higher learning, the University of the East commits itself to producing, through relevant and affordable quality education, morally upright and competent leaders in various professions, imbued with a strong sense of service to their fellowmen and their country.
COLLEGE OF ARTS AND SCIENCES MISSION STATEMENT
The College of Arts and Sciences shall endeavour to provide the students with a diversity of learning strategies and opportunities that will promote their intellectual, personal, and social development; equip them with professional competence within their field of specialization so that they may readily be absorbed by the labor market; and provide a dynamic curriculum, grounded on the values and traditions of our culture.
